Method 2 : Rebooting Router Through The Router’s Interface • Open a web browser and go to the router login page. • You may use http://www.routerlogin.com or http://www.routerlogin.net or the default IP address. • A new router console login window will open up. • Enter the default login value if you haven’t changed these yet. • Check your router bottom for sticker having these login values printed on it. • You will be taken to the NETGEAR genie home. Method 3: Hard Factory Reset Netgear Router Through The Router’s Console. • Launch the browser on to your system. • Reach to Netgear Router Setup Console Use – www.routerlogin.net, 192.168.0.1, www.routerlogin.com Or 192.168.1. • Login with the correct username and password values. Type correctly as the password is case sensitive. • Click on the “Backup Settings” and choose the “Revert to Factory Default settings” option. Method 4: Manually Hard Reset Netgear Router • Locate and press the “Reset” button at the back of your router. • Some Netgear router modal may have this button located on side panel of the bottom. • This button is very small & inside the hole. • Grab some pointed object like a paper clip or pen to push this tiny button. • Press reset button for 15-20 seconds. • Release the button, and your router will restart.
